服务器如何本地测试网站
-
要本地测试网站,首先需要搭建一个本地服务器。以下是一种常见的方法:
-
安装本地服务器软件:首先,你需要选择一款适合自己的本地服务器软件。常见的本地服务器软件有XAMPP、WAMP、MAMP等。你可以根据自己的操作系统选择对应的版本,并按照软件提供的安装指南进行安装。
-
配置服务器:安装完成后,打开服务器软件的控制面板。你可以在控制面板中配置服务器的相关设置,例如指定网站的根目录、端口号等。根据软件的具体操作指南进行设置。
-
将网站文件放置在服务器的根目录:将你想要测试的网站文件放置在服务器软件的根目录下。通常情况下,根目录的路径为服务器软件安装目录下的htdocs文件夹(对于XAMPP)、www文件夹(对于WAMP)或者htdocs文件夹(对于MAMP)。
-
启动服务器:在服务器软件的控制面板中,点击启动按钮来启动服务器。如果一切设置正确无误,服务器就会开始运行。
-
在浏览器中访问网站:在浏览器的地址栏中输入本地服务器的地址,通常是http://localhost或者http://127.0.0.1。如果一切正常,你就可以看到你的网站在本地服务器上运行了。
通过以上步骤,你就可以在本地服务器上测试网站了。在测试过程中,你可以进行调试、修改和优化网站,确保其在正式上线之前能够正常运行。需要注意的是,虽然本地服务器能够模拟真实的服务器环境,但是由于客户端和服务器之间的网络等差异,仍然可能存在一些测试过程中无法发现的问题。所以,在正式上线前,还是需要将网站部署到真实的服务器上进行全面测试。
1年前 -
-
要在本地测试网站,您需要设置一个本地服务器环境。以下是一些步骤和工具可以帮助您进行本地网站测试:
-
安装服务器软件:您可以选择使用像Apache、Nginx或Microsoft IIS等流行的服务器软件之一。这些软件允许您在本地计算机上模拟服务器环境。选择一个适合您的操作系统的服务器软件,并按照它们的安装指南进行安装。
-
配置服务器:安装完服务器软件后,您需要进行一些配置来启用网站测试。具体的配置方法会因服务器软件而异,但通常涉及到指定网站的根目录和端口号等。
-
本地文件目录设置:将您的网站文件放置在您指定的本地文件目录中。这些文件通常包括HTML、CSS、JavaScript和图像等。确保您的文件结构与发布到服务器时一致,以确保测试的准确性。
-
修改 hosts 文件:在本地测试网站时,您可能需要模拟域名解析。为此,您需要编辑您操作系统的 hosts 文件,并将网站的域名映射到本地服务器的IP地址。这样,当您在浏览器中输入域名时,它会定位到本地服务器。
-
启动服务器:配置完成后,启动您的本地服务器。可以使用服务器软件提供的控制面板或命令行工具来启动服务器。一旦服务器启动,您的网站就可以通过localhost或127.0.0.1的地址访问。
-
测试网站:现在您可以在浏览器中输入本地服务器的地址来测试网站了。确保您的所有页面和功能正常运行,并检查是否有任何错误或问题。您可以使用开发者工具来调试和检查页面元素。
-
跨设备测试:除了在本地计算机上测试网站,您可能还需要在其他设备上进行测试,以确保网站在不同设备和浏览器上的兼容性。您可以使用设备模拟器或跨设备测试工具来模拟不同设备上的网站显示。
在本地测试网站期间,确保您的网站代码和文件保持安全,并采取适当的措施来防止未经授权的访问。一旦您进行了必要的测试,您可以将网站发布到生产服务器上并向公众提供访问。
1年前 -
-
在开发和调试阶段,我们通常需要在本地服务器上测试网站。本地测试可以让我们快速迭代和修复问题,而不会影响到在线环境。下面是一些关于如何在本地服务器上测试网站的方法和操作流程。
- 搭建本地服务器
首先,你需要搭建一个本地服务器来托管你的网站。以下是几种常见的本地服务器软件:
- Apache HTTP Server:一个广泛使用的开源Web服务器软件。
- Nginx:一个高性能的开源Web服务器软件。
- XAMPP:一个集成Apache、MySQL和PHP的软件包。
- WampServer:一个集成Apache、MySQL和PHP的Windows平台软件包。
选择适合你的操作系统和需求的本地服务器软件,然后根据官方文档安装和配置。
- 设置虚拟主机
虚拟主机可以让你在本地服务器上同时托管多个网站。你可以通过修改本地服务器配置文件来设置虚拟主机。
对于Apache,你需要编辑httpd.conf文件或者在conf.d目录下新建一个配置文件,添加以下内容:
<VirtualHost *:80> DocumentRoot "path/to/your/website" ServerName yourwebsite.local ErrorLog "logs/yourwebsite-error.log" CustomLog "logs/yourwebsite-access.log" combined </VirtualHost>将
path/to/your/website替换为你的网站目录的路径。yourwebsite.local是你的网站的虚拟主机名,你可以根据需要修改。对于Nginx,你需要编辑nginx.conf文件,添加以下内容:
server { listen 80; server_name yourwebsite.local; location / { root path/to/your/website; index index.html index.htm; } }重启本地服务器以使配置生效。
- 修改本地DNS解析
为了让你的电脑能够通过虚拟主机名访问本地网站,你需要修改本地的DNS解析。你可以通过修改hosts文件来实现。
对于Windows,hosts文件位于
C:\Windows\System32\drivers\etc\hosts,对于Linux和Mac,hosts文件位于/etc/hosts。在文件末尾添加以下内容:127.0.0.1 yourwebsite.local保存文件后,刷新DNS缓存以使修改生效。
- 测试网站
现在你可以通过在浏览器中输入http://yourwebsite.local来访问你的本地网站了。确保你的网站目录下有一个主页文件(例如index.html),以便服务器能够正确地显示网页。
如果你的网站使用了服务器端脚本语言(如PHP),你还需要确保你的本地服务器已正确安装和配置相应的脚本解释器。
- 调试和修改
现在你可以在本地服务器上轻松地进行调试和修改了。你可以编辑网页文件、添加样式、调试脚本等。每次修改后,刷新浏览器页面即可看到变化。如果遇到代码错误或者异常,你可以查看服务器的错误日志文件以获取更多信息。
总结:通过搭建本地服务器、设置虚拟主机、修改本地DNS解析以及测试和调试,你可以轻松地在本地环境中测试网站的功能和效果,便于开发和修复问题。
1年前 - 搭建本地服务器